Sauce
⅓cupmayo
2teaspoonsJamaican jerk seasoning
Jamaican jerk seasoning
1tablespoongarlic powder
2-3teaspoonscayenne pepper
2teaspoonsonion powder
2teaspoonsdried parsley
2teaspoonssugar
2teaspoonssalt
1teaspoonpaprika
1teaspoon ground allspice
½teaspoon black pepper
½teaspoondried crushed red pepper
½teaspoonground nutmeg
¼teaspoonground cinnamon
Instructions
Season chicken breasts with jerk seasoning, rubbing into both sides. Cook over medium heat on the stove for 4-5 minutes on each side until cooked through. Slice into strips.
Whisk together mayo and 2 teaspoons jerk seasoning.
Assemble tacos. Place slaw/lettuce on each tortilla. Top with chicken, then drizzle with sauce. Top with chopped cilantro. Serve with fresh lime wedges for drizzling on tacos.
